Adjective
[
edit
]
dumb
like
a
fox
(
not
comparable
)
(
simile
)
(
informal
)
Very
stupid
or
foolish
.
(
informal
)
Sly
and
cunning
, while deliberately giving the misleading impression of being stupid or foolish.
